Ridiculous Pricing

Polo 1.2L Diesel TL 542,000
Polo 1.2L Diesel CL 592,500
Polo 1.2L Diesel HL 682,500

with Figo D starting at 4.4L and fully loaded one coming at 5.29L (for a 1.4L engine), these prices look ridiculous.

had a look around of Polo at the downtown volkswagen in bangalore. the quality of the car is really superb. i have not seen such quality in a below 4.5 lakh car till now. the interior fit and finish, the plastic quality, very very good. wife accompanied me, she liked the two tone interior design for its understated elegance. i just loved the 'thud' with which the door shuts, the gear box was also very sweet. I am not an expert on engines, hence no comments.

in terms of overall styling and looks, polo is so opposite to beat. when compared to a 'streetside romeo' that is Beat, Polo is like a 'perfect gentleman'.
